<p><strong><strong>“Why are reading glasses no longer enough?”</strong></strong></p>



<p><strong><strong>1. What is presbyopia?</strong></strong></p>



<div class="wp-block-group is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-6c531013 wp-block-group-is-layout-flex">
<p>As we age, the eye’s ability to focus—due to the decreasing flexibility of the lens—gradually declines, making it more difficult to see clearly at close distances. This process typically begins after the age of 40 and eventually affects everyone.</p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-full"><img fetchpriority="high" decoding="async" width="590" height="394" src="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1-1.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-1099" srcset="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1-1.jpg 590w, https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1-1-300x200.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 590px) 100vw, 590px" /></figure>
</div>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>2. What do progressive lenses offer?</strong></strong></p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>They provide clear vision at all distances—far, intermediate, and near—with a single lens.</li>



<li>Unlike bifocal lenses, they have no visible lines, making them more aesthetically pleasing.</li>



<li>Premium models from Hoya and ZEISS (e.g. Hoya iD MyStyle, ZEISS SmartLife) are customized based on precise measurements and advanced technology, tailored to the individual needs of the wearer.</li>
</ul>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>3. How do progressive lenses work?</strong></strong></p>



<div class="wp-block-group is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-6c531013 wp-block-group-is-layout-flex">
<p>The upper part of the lens is designed for distance vision, the middle section for intermediate distances (e.g. computer use), and the lower part for near vision. The transition between these zones is gradual, providing a natural visual experience.</p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-full"><img decoding="async" width="481" height="342" src="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image2.png" alt="" class="wp-image-1100" srcset="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image2.png 481w, https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image2-300x213.png 300w" sizes="(max-width: 481px) 100vw, 481px" /></figure>
</div>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>4. What is the difference between standard and premium progressive lenses?</strong></strong></p>



<figure class="wp-block-table"><table class="has-fixed-layout"><tbody><tr><td><strong>Type</strong></td><td><strong><strong>Features</strong></strong></td></tr><tr><td><strong>Standard</strong></td><td>Progressively increasing optical zones downward, with a limited reading area.</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Premium</strong></td><td>Wider, distortion-free zones with faster adaptation</td></tr><tr><td><strong><strong>Task-specific</strong></strong></td><td>Specifically designed for intermediate distances</td></tr></tbody></table></figure>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>5. Why are progressive lenses particularly recommended?</strong></strong></p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>No need to switch between glasses for distance and reading.</li>



<li>Promotes a more ergonomic posture when using a computer.</li>



<li>Reduces eye strain and headaches, improving overall visual comfort.</li>
</ul>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>6. Advanced technologies for perfect adaptation</strong></strong></p>



<p>Premium lenses use technologies such as Binocular Harmonization Technology (Hoya iD), which can compensate for differences between the two eyes, including:</p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>differences in diopter values</li>



<li>convergence ability</li>



<li>magnification levels—helping to prevent asthenopic symptoms (eye strain).</li>
</ul>

<p><strong>&#8222;Which one is better for you? Let us help you decide!&#8221;</strong></p>



<p>Many people are unsure when faced with the choice between contact lenses and glasses. Both have their advantages, and neither is inherently “better” than the other—the key is to choose what fits your lifestyle, habits, and visual needs. In this article, we help weigh the options and explain the decision from a professional perspective.</p>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ong>Advantages of contact lenses</strong></p>



<div class="wp-block-group is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-6c531013 wp-block-group-is-layout-flex">
<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li><strong>Full field of vision</strong> – no frame obstructing your view, no peripheral interference</li>



<li><strong>Ideal for sports</strong> – won’t fall off or fog up</li>



<li><strong>No reflections</strong> – perfect for photography, stage performances, or monitor use</li>



<li><strong><strong>Easy to combine with sunglasses or protective eyewear</strong></strong></li>
</ul>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-full"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" width="310" height="465" src="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1-2.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-1104" srcset="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1-2.jpg 310w, https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1-2-200x300.jpg 200w" sizes="(max-width: 310px) 100vw, 310px" /></figure>
</div>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>Important considerations</strong></strong></p>



<p>Wearing contact lenses <strong>requires more attention</strong> than wearing glasses:</p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li><strong>Overwearing:</strong> If the recommended wearing time is exceeded (e.g., monthly lenses worn for several months), the risk of infection increases and oxygen supply to the cornea decreases.</li>



<li><strong>Improper cleaning:</strong> Can cause serious infections (e.g., keratitis).</li>



<li><strong>Dry eyes:</strong> Lenses may reduce tear film stability.</li>



<li><strong>Night wear:</strong> Even if the lens type allows overnight use, it is not recommended—oxygen supply to the cornea is reduced during sleep.</li>
</ul>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ong>Advantages of glasses</strong></p>



<p></p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>Simple, safe, and easy to monitor</li>



<li>No daily cleaning or replacement required</li>



<li>No direct contact with the eye surface</li>



<li>Suitable for all age groups, particularly recommended for children</li>



<li>Modern options include lightweight, thin, aesthetically pleasing lenses and fashionable frames</li>
</ul>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>Who should choose what?</strong><br></strong></p>



<h1 class="wp-block-heading">Contact lenses or glasses – Recommended solutions based on lifestyle</h1>



<figure class="wp-block-table"><table class="has-fixed-layout"><tbody><tr><td><strong>Lifestyle / Situation</strong></td><td><strong>Recommended solution</strong></td></tr><tr><td><strong>Sports, summer activities</strong></td><td>Contact lenses (daily disposable)</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Extended screen use</strong></td><td>Glasses with blue light filtering lenses</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Allergic or sensitive eyes</strong></td><td>Glasses preferred</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Young, active lifestyle</strong></td><td>Combination use (alternating between glasses and lenses)</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Childhood</strong></td><td>Glasses first, then contact lenses as recommended by an eye care professional</td></tr></tbody></table></figure>

<p><strong><em>&#8222;It’s not just about worsening prescriptions—development can also be affected&#8221;</em><br></strong></p>



<div class="wp-block-group is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-6c531013 wp-block-group-is-layout-flex">
<p>Many parents have heard their children say: “I can see fine without them!” or “I don’t want to wear glasses!”—even when a specialist recommends them. Children often don’t notice how poor their vision is, as it feels normal to them. However, vision problems can affect not only learning outcomes but also multiple areas of a child’s development.</p>



<figure class="wp-block-image size-full"><img loading="lazy" decoding="async" width="497" height="331" src="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1.jpg" alt="" class="wp-image-1092" srcset="https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1.jpg 497w, https://en.pappoptikanyergesujfalu.hu/wp-content/uploads/2025/11/image1-300x200.jpg 300w" sizes="(max-width: 497px) 100vw, 497px" /></figure>



<div class="wp-block-group is-nowrap is-layout-flex wp-container-core-group-is-layout-6c531013 wp-block-group-is-layout-flex"></div>
</div>



<p>This article explains why it’s crucial for children to wear the necessary correction consistently and on time—and what can happen if they don’t.</p>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ong>Visual development in childhood</strong></p>



<p></p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>The eyes develop intensively from birth until around 10–12 years of age.</li>



<li>Between ages 4–6, binocular vision (coordinated use of both eyes), depth perception, and reading focus develop, continuing to refine over several years.</li>



<li>By ages 8–9, adult-level visual acuity is typically achieved.</li>
</ul>



<p>If proper correction is not provided during this critical period, vision will not develop optimally—even if glasses are introduced later. This is especially true for amblyopia (lazy eye) and strabismus.</p>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ong>What can happen if a child doesn’t wear glasses?</strong></p>



<p></p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li><strong>Reading and learning difficulties:</strong> skipping letters, losing lines, distractibility, slow reading</li>



<li><strong>Frequent headaches and eye strain:</strong> especially in the afternoon or after school work</li>



<li><strong>Reduced school performance:</strong> poor vision can affect academic success and self-confidence</li>



<li><strong>Coordination problems:</strong> clumsiness in sports and physical activities</li>



<li><strong>Social withdrawal:</strong> the child avoids social situations due to uncertainty about their vision</li>
</ul>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ong><strong>Without glasses, it’s not just vision that suffers—development in multiple areas can also be affected.</strong></strong></p>



<p>The purpose of glasses is not only to help a child see clearly but also to ensure <strong>proper visual development</strong>. For example, if one eye sees clearly and the other does not, the brain may “turn off” the weaker eye—leading to amblyopia (lazy eye).</p>



<p>The same applies to cylindrical errors (astigmatism): without proper correction, the child’s vision may be distorted, and the brain cannot process the image accurately.</p>



<hr class="wp-block-separator has-alpha-channel-opacity"/>



<p><strong>What can parents do?</strong></p>



<ul class="wp-block-list">
<li>Explain that glasses are not a “punishment” but a helpful tool</li>



<li>Praise and encourage the child to wear them, including at school</li>



<li>Choose frames together that the child enjoys wearing</li>



<li>Ensure proper fit so they don’t slip</li>



<li>Lead by example: if parents wear glasses, children are more likely to accept theirs</li>
</ul>
